Lorac, the pen name of the British writer Edith Caroline Rivett.
[1][2] It is the twenty ninth in her long-running series featuring Chief Inspector MacDonald of Scotland Yard, one of the detectives of the Golden Age of Detective Fiction who relies on standard police procedure to solve his cases.
[3] A recently demobbed ATS girl is offered employment in a Regent Street café, and takes her friend along.
